2. Possible Tasks:
Since the exact task is not explicitly stated in your question, I will outline a few common activities that can be performed using such number lines:

#### Task 1: Counting Practice
- Objective: Practice counting from 0 to 50.
- Activity: Start at 0 and count forward by ones, pointing to each number as you go. Use the illustrations as landmarks to help keep track of progress.
- Example: Count from 0 to 25, stopping at each illustration (rocket, robot, dog, apple, sun, cloud).

#### Task 2: Addition
- Objective: Solve simple addition problems using the number line.
- Activity: Choose two numbers and add them together by moving along the number line.
- Example: Solve \( 7 + 3 \):
- Start at 7.
- Move 3 steps to the right.
- You land on 10.
- Therefore, \( 7 + 3 = 10 \).

#### Task 3: Subtraction
- Objective: Solve simple subtraction problems using the number line.
- Activity: Choose two numbers and subtract the smaller from the larger by moving backward along the number line.
- Example: Solve \( 15 - 5 \):
- Start at 15.
- Move 5 steps to the left.
- You land on 10.
- Therefore, \( 15 - 5 = 10 \).

#### Task 4: Identifying Numbers
- Objective: Identify numbers based on their position on the number line.
- Activity: Point to a number and ask what it is. Alternatively, describe a landmark (e.g., "the number next to the apple") and ask for the corresponding number.
- Example: The number next to the apple is 15.

#### Task 5: Skip Counting
- Objective: Practice skip counting (e.g., by 2s, 5s, or 10s).
- Activity: Start at 0 and count by a specific interval, pointing to the numbers as you go.
- Example: Count by 5s: 0, 5, 10, 15, 20, 25, etc.

3. General Instructions:
- Use the number lines to visualize numbers and arithmetic operations.
- Encourage hands-on interaction by physically pointing to the numbers or using a finger or marker to trace movements along the line.
- Reinforce learning by connecting the numbers to the illustrations (e.g., "The dog is at 10").
